In this second episode of the “Transport 4 Future” series, host Prof. Juan Montero sits down for a discussion with Roelof Hellemans, Secretary General of the MaaS Alliance, on the trending topic of Mobility-as-a-Service (MaaS). How do we define MaaS? Are there different types of MaaS solutions? What are the main benefits of empowering the traveler, which, in turn, is a guiding principle of MaaS? What are the main obstacles to the rollout of MaaS solutions? What role for public authorities, and which should be the leading actors in the transition (i.e., municipalities, transport service providers, platforms)? Where are we headed and what are the long-term requirements for MaaS to take-off? What are the latest MaaS developments across the world? Tune in to find out what the future of mobility holds!
